John Legend used his only steal to save 18-year-old Sasha Hurtado on Monday's two-hour episode of The Voice as the Knockouts Round continued on the NBC show.
Sasha, of Dallas, Georgia, had just performed Make It Rain by Ed Sheeran and John pushed his button to save her after she lost the round and was seconds away from going home.'Sasha deserved it and I couldn't let her go home,' John, 43, said. 'She's been so good throughout these rounds.
She's been stolen twice now. And she just hit every note so beautifully and with some precision and control.'
